Dental Bone Graft Substitute Market Trends & Growth Outlook: Strategic Forecast, Value Expansion & Industry Analysis to 2033

The global dental industry is witnessing a significant transformation, driven by the increasing prevalence of periodontal diseases and the rising demand for dental implants. Dental bone graft substitutes have emerged as a cornerstone in regenerative dentistry, providing the necessary scaffold for bone formation in patients with insufficient bone volume. These materials, ranging from synthetic polymers to processed animal bones, are essential for successful dental restoration procedures, ensuring long term stability for implants and prosthetics.

As dental tourism expands and geriatric populations grow across key regions like North America and Europe, the adoption of advanced grafting materials is accelerating. Technological advancements in biotechnology have led to the development of osteoconductive and osteoinductive materials that significantly reduce healing times and improve patient outcomes. This evolution is reshaping the clinical approach to oral rehabilitation and bone augmentation.

Dental Bone Graft Substitute Market Analysis: Growth Drivers and Projections

The Dental Bone Graft Substitute Market size is expected to reach US$ 2.2 Billion by 2033 from US$ 1.32 Billion in 2025. The market is estimated to record a CAGR of 6.59% from 2026 to 2033. This robust growth is attributed to the surging volume of dental implant surgeries and the increasing awareness regarding oral hygiene. Furthermore, the shift from traditional autografts to sophisticated bone graft substitutes such as allografts and xenografts is streamlining surgical workflows and reducing donor site morbidity.

The market is also being propelled by the integration of 3D printing technology in dentistry. Custom made scaffolds tailored to a patient’s specific anatomical requirements are becoming more accessible, allowing for precision in ridge preservation and sinus lift procedures. As healthcare infrastructure improves in emerging economies, the accessibility of these high end regenerative solutions is expected to drive substantial market volume.

Key Market Players

The market features several prominent entities that dictate industry trends through continuous innovation:

  • Geistlich Pharma AG: A leader in regenerative dentistry, known for its widely used Bio Oss and Bio Gide product lines.

  • Zimmer Biomet: Offers a comprehensive portfolio of allografts and synthetic bone substitutes.

  • Dentsply Sirona: A global powerhouse providing integrated dental solutions, including advanced bone grafting materials.

  • Straumann Group: Focuses on premium tooth replacement and regenerative solutions.

  • BioHorizons IPH, Inc.: Known for its innovative approach to biomaterials and dental implants.

  • Envista Holdings Corporation (Nobel Biocare): A major contributor to the implantology and bone regeneration sector.

  • Botiss Biomaterials GmbH: A fast growing provider of a systematic range of clinical bone and soft tissue regeneration products.

Future Outlook and Regional Trends

North America currently dominates the market due to high healthcare expenditure and a well established network of specialized dental practitioners. However, the Asia Pacific region is projected to witness the highest CAGR through 2033. This is fueled by a massive patient pool in countries like China and India, coupled with a rising middle class that is increasingly opting for cosmetic and restorative dental procedures.

The transition toward minimally invasive surgeries will likely increase the demand for injectable bone graft substitutes. These formulations allow for easier application in complex maxillofacial surgeries, reducing patient discomfort and recovery periods. As the industry moves toward 2033, the focus will remain on developing bio absorbable materials that integrate seamlessly with the patient’s natural biological processes.
